What is a Railroad Settlement?
A railroad settlement is a procedure where a railroad business uses compensation to people who have actually been injured or impacted by a railroad-related mishap or disagreement. The settlement is generally used in lieu of litigating, and it's planned to offer financial support to those who have suffered losses or injuries. Railroad settlements can be provided for various reasons, including:
Injuries or deaths brought on by train accidents Property damage brought on by train derailments or other railroad-related events Disputes over railroad crossing mishaps or intruder incidents Claims connected to railroad worker injuries or health problems The Railroad Settlement Process
The railroad settlement process usually includes several steps:
Initial Claim: The specific or celebration affected by the railroad-related event sues with the railroad company. The claim must consist of details of the occurrence, the injuries or losses sustained, and the amount of settlement being sought. Examination: The railroad business carries out an investigation into the event to determine the cause and degree of the damages. This may include examining proof, talking to witnesses, and talking to professionals. Settlement Offer: Based on the findings of the examination, the railroad company might provide a settlement to the complaintant. The settlement deal will normally consist of a lump amount payment or a structured payment plan. Settlement: The plaintiff might choose to accept the settlement offer or negotiate for a higher amount. This might involve hiring an attorney to promote on their behalf. Agreement: If the parties reach an arrangement, a settlement document will be drawn up laying out the regards to the settlement, including the amount of payment and any conditions connected to the payment. There are several kinds of railroad settlements, consisting of:
Personal Injury Settlements: These settlements are offered to individuals who have suffered injuries as a result of railroad-related events. Wrongful Death Settlements: These settlements are used to the families of individuals who have actually died as an outcome of railroad-related occurrences. Residential Or Commercial Property Damage Settlements: These settlements are used to individuals or companies that have suffered home damage as a result of railroad-related events. Staff member Settlements: These settlements are offered to railroad staff members who have suffered injuries or diseases as an outcome of their work. Factors That Affect Railroad Settlements
